Suppliers: Bulk Grains for Home Milling
Because of high shipping costs, it can be less expensive to buy grains, like wheat berries, rye, pearl barley, and spelt in bulk from local stores. Try to arrange to buy bags of whole grains for cost plus 10%. You may be asked to pay in advance. For grains you cannot obtain locally, I provide a list of online companies selling grains in bulk to the consumer market. Several of these companies sell grains to people who buy bulk grains as the part of their religious beliefs. Many of these suppliers sell organic grain.
